Ringa Girls Senior School: KNEC Code, Admissions & CBC Pathways

Ringa Girls Senior School (formerly Ringa Girls High School) is a C3 Public Girls school located in Homa Bay County, Rachuonyo East Sub-county, Kenya.

This Boarding institution is part of the Homa Bay education network and has transitioned to a Senior School hosting Grades 10, 11, and 12 learners under the CBC framework.

Institutional Background

The school, known historically as Ringa Girls High School, has played a vital role in Homa Bay’s education sector. In 2024, Under the management of Jane Memo Murigi, it grew to an enrolment of 528 students. Today, the institution maintains its status as a C3 Public senior school.
